That would depend a great deal on how you define a 'cartoon character.'
In 1995 the US issued Scott #3000, a sheet of 20 stamps commemorating a dozen of the early American Cartoons, some of which are still running in newspapers today.
The first cartoon character is arguably the one issued in 1984 that pictured McGruff, the crime dog. Bugs Bunny was the first animated cartoon character to appear on a US postage stamp in 1997.
In 1997, Bugs Bunny appeared on a U.S. postage stamp, the first cartoon character to be so honored, beating the iconic Mickey Mouse. The stamp is number seven on the list of the ten most popular U.S. stamps, as calculated by the number of stamps purchased but not used. The introduction of Bugs onto a stamp was controversial at the time, as it was seen as a step toward the 'commercialization' of stamp art. The postal service rejected many designs, and went with a postal-themed drawing.
